About These NHTSA Complaints:

This data is from the NHTSA — the US gov't agency tasked with vehicle safety. Complaints are spread across multiple & redundant categories, & are not organized by problem.

So how do you find out what problems are occurring? For this NHTSA complaint data, the only way is to read through the comments below. Any duplicates or errors? It's not us.

My airbag light is on as a result of my dashboard cracking. The dashboard started cracking and light came on a few years after I bought the car. I work from home so my car is parked in the garage mostly. In the past I've had cars sit in the sun all day and the dashboard never cracked. I have talked to Acura several times about this issue and they are not willing to fix it. They want me to pay $700 to have it repaired even though it is a defect. I feel it is a safety concern and I do not have anyone sit in the front seat because I'm worried it will not deploy. I show many forums with the same issue but Acura refuses to help. I guess they wont do anything until someone is injured.
